Sierra Wave Media Announces New Friday Night Radio Show

Sierra Wave Media is proud to announce that The Drive on 92.5 will air on 92.5FM and 96.5FM during the Friday evening 6-9 p.m. time slot, beginning Friday April 18. Veteran disc jockey and local radio and television journalist Rob Gill, and his longtime friend and collaborator Kyle E. Scalise host the show together on KSRW 92.5FM and 96.5FM.

The Drive on 92.5 is a show designed to appeal to locals of the Eastern Sierra as well as those people driving up and down HWY 395.  The show offers listeners a fresh spin on news as well as handpicked music with anything from The Rolling Stones to The Shins.  “Rob and Kyle make radio fun,” said Benett Kessler, Owner of Sierra Wave Media. “All of us at Sierra Wave Media think you will want to spend Friday nights with them on The Drive and so will all of those highway travelers on their drive.”

Tune in: The Drive on 92.5 can be heard Friday evenings at 6 p.m. beginning on April 18 on KSRW-FM (92.5 and 96.5) as well as online at www.sierrawave.net
